Spin Incentives Tied to Progressive Accumulation

Spin incentives function as bridges between immediate play and long-term jackpot growth. Developers program free spin awards to contribute a percentage of their value into shared progressive meters, linking short-term bonuses to larger payout potential. Game engines track these contributions across thousands of simultaneous sessions, distributing increments to progressive pools that grow until triggered by specific reel combinations.

Engineers calibrate incentive rates so that bonus spins maintain engagement without depleting pool reserves too quickly. The system recalibrates automatically when pool thresholds are reached, shifting incentive emphasis toward deposit bonuses that replenish the cycle.

Progressive Pools and Sustained Engagement Metrics

Progressive pools operate as central reservoirs fed by multiple revenue streams, including portions of deposits and spin outcomes. Studios divide these pools into local, regional, and global tiers, each governed by distinct contribution rules that studios adjust based on player location and game category. This tiered approach ensures that smaller pools trigger more frequently, delivering regular reinforcement while larger pools build anticipation over weeks or months.

Analytics platforms integrated into the game architecture monitor pool velocity and player return rates, allowing studios to fine-tune contribution percentages without altering core mechanics. Integration Across Mobile and Desktop Platforms

Cross-platform consistency requires studios to synchronize deposit ledgers, spin counters, and progressive meters across devices. Cloud-based servers push real-time updates so a deposit made on a mobile device immediately registers for desktop play and vice versa. This seamless handoff prevents incentive loss and keeps progressive contributions continuous regardless of access point.

Developers test these integrations through staged rollouts that track latency and data integrity.
